Indiana Code § 20-27-12-4

Transportation of homeless student to school of origin; agreement between school corporations; shared responsibility
Open in Lexace · Ask the AI about this section
Sec. 4. (a) If a homeless student temporarily stays in the homeless student's original school corporation but outside the attendance area for the school of origin, the original school corporation shall provide transportation for the homeless student from the place where the homeless student is temporarily staying to the school of origin.       (b) If: (1) a homeless student's school of origin is located in a school corporation in which the homeless student does not temporarily stay; and (2) the homeless student does not elect to attend a school located in the school corporation in which the homeless student is temporarily staying; the original school corporation and the transitional school corporation shall enter into an agreement concerning the responsibility for and apportionment of the costs of transporting the homeless student to the school of origin.       (c) If the original school corporation and the transitional school corporation are unable to reach an agreement under subsection (b), the responsibility for transporting the homeless student to the school of origin is shared equally between both school corporations, and the cost of transporting the homeless student to the school of origin is apportioned equally between both school corporations.
